Who was John Crichton-Stuart, 5th Marquess of Bute?
John Crichton-Stuart, 5th Marquess of Bute was the son of John Crichton-Stuart, 4th Marquess of Bute and Augusta Bellingham. On his father's side, the 5th Marquess was a direct male-line descendant of Robert II of Scotland through John Stewart, his illegitimate son by Moira Leitch. On his mother's side, the 5th Marquess was a descendant of William IV of the United Kingdom through Elizabeth Hay, Countess of Erroll, one of his illegitimate daughters by his mistress, Dorothea Bland. As such, the 5th Marquess was the first member of the Bute family to be descended from William IV.
